yup. Every engine part is has a Renault part number! What do you not like about yours Andy?
Gearbox is crap....mine was done before i bought it but apparently there renowned for braking.
Exhaust sensor went... £160
Slave cylinder went and needed new clutch. .. £350
Wiper motor went £120
Just seem to always be waiting for the next thing to brake. They don't seem to be very reliable. ...could just be I got the Friday afternoon van but not very impressed with it..
